What is the ideal dose of protein substitute in PKU?
ISRCTN ISRCTN85099875
ClinicalTrials.gov identifier
Public title What is the ideal dose of protein substitute in PKU?
Scientific title
Acronym N/A
Serial number at source N0045113499
Study hypothesis Dose a lower dose of protein substitute achieve the same or better level of blood phenylalanine control when compared to the higher dosage recommended by the MRC Working Group on PKU?
Ethics approval Not provided at time of registration
Study design Randomised controlled trial
Countries of recruitment United Kingdom
Disease/condition/study domain Nutritional, Metabolic, Endocrine: Phenylketonuria (PKU)
Participants - inclusion criteria 25 subjects with well controlled PKU aged between 2-10 years of age.
Participants - exclusion criteria Not provided at time of registration
Anticipated start date 01/05/2002
Anticipated end date 30/04/2003
Status of trial Completed
Patient information material
Target number of participants 25
Interventions A randomised cross over prospective study.
Primary outcome measure(s) A change in blood phenylalanine levels on a lower dose of protein substitute.
Secondary outcome measure(s) Not provided at time of registration
Sources of funding Birmingham Children's Hospital NHS Trust
